LCOV - code coverage report
Current view:
top level
-
src/wasm
- function-body-decoder.cc
(
source
/ functions)
Hit
Total
Coverage
Test:
app.info
Lines:
390
479
81.4 %
Date:
2017-10-20
Functions:
66
72
91.7 %
Function Name
Hit count
_ZN2v88internal4wasm12OpcodeLengthEPKhS3_
214306
_ZN2v88internal4wasm12_GLOBAL__N_113RawOpcodeNameENS1_10WasmOpcodeE
0
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face10GrowMemoryE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PS9_.isra.212
1106
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face10PopControlE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_7ControlE
542063
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face10SimdLaneO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S1_15SimdLaneOperandILS6_1EEENS0_6VectorINS3_5ValueEEEPSD_.isra.214
12654
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face12DefaultValueENS0_21MachineRepresentationE.isra.89
10284
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EE.isra.209
70
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14UnreachableEnvEPNS0_4ZoneE.isra.76
0
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face17StartFunctionBodyE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_7ControlE.isra.196
234212
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face18LoadContextIntoSsaEPNS2_6SsaEnvE.isra.90
411285
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face20CreateOrMergeIntoPhiENS0_21MachineRepresentationEPNS0_8compiler4NodeES7_S7_.isra.188
1277456
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face2IfE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PNS3_7ControlE.isra.207
62057
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face4BrIfE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PNS3_7ControlE
163490
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face4LoopE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_7ControlE.isra.409
11623
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face5BlockE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_7ControlE.isra.197
241647
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face5StealEPNS0_4ZoneEPNS2_6SsaEnvE.isra.77
562819
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face5ThrowE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lERKNS0_6VectorINS3_5ValueEEE.isra.344
140
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SelectE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ueESB_SB_PS9_.isra.208
398
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SimdO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S0_6VectorINS3_5ValueEEEPSB_
2694
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face7BreakToE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_7ControlE
492372
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face8AtomicO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S0_6VectorINS3_5ValueEEERKNS1_19MemoryAccessOperandILS6_1EEEPSB_
512
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face8DoReturnE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S0_6VectorINS3_5ValueEEEb
288483
_Z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face8GetNodesEPNS3_5ValueEm.isra.189
304325
_ZN2v88internal4wasm16BytecodeIteratorC2EPKhS4_PNS1_14BodyLocalDeclsE
20432
_ZN2v88internal4wasm16DecodeLocalDeclsEPNS1_14BodyLocalDeclsEPKhS5_
20521
_ZN2v88internal4wasm16PrintRawWasmCodeEPKhS3_
0
_ZN2v88internal4wasm23VerifyWasmCodeWithStatsEPNS0_19AccountingAllocatorEPKNS1_10WasmModuleERNS1_12FunctionBodyEbPNS0_8CountersE
157413
_ZN2v88internal4wasm31AnalyzeLoopAssignmentForTestingEPNS0_4ZoneEmPKhS5_
78
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face10GrowMemoryE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PS9_ENKUlvE_clEv
1106
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face10SimdLaneO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S1_15SimdLaneOperandILS6_1EEENS0_6VectorINS3_5ValueEEEPSD_ENKUlvE_clEv
12654
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face11SimdShiftO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S1_16SimdShiftOperandILS6_1EEERKNS3_5ValueEPSC_ENKUlvE_clEv
72
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E0_clEv
70
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E1_clEv
70
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E2_clEv
70
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E3_clEv
70
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E4_clEv
70
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face14CatchExceptionE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lENS0_6VectorINS3_5ValueEEEENKUlvE_clEv
0
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face17Simd8x16ShuffleO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_22Simd8x16ShuffleOperandILS6_1EEERKNS3_5ValueESF_PSD_ENKUlvE_clEv
0
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face18CurrentMemoryPagesE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_5ValueEENKUlvE_clEv
568
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face2IfE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PNS3_7ControlEENKUlvE_clEv
62057
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face4BrIfE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ueEPNS3_7ControlEENKUlvE_clEv
163488
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face5ThrowE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_21ExceptionIndexOperandILS6_1EEEPNS3_7ControlERKNS0_6VectorINS3_5ValueEEEENKUlvE_clEv
140
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SelectE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ueESB_SB_PS9_ENKUlvE0_clEv
400
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SelectE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ueESB_SB_PS9_ENKUlvE1_clEv
400
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SelectE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ueESB_SB_PS9_ENKUlvE_clEv
399
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face6SimdOpE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S1_10WasmOpcodeENS0_6VectorINS3_5ValueEEEPSB_ENKUlvE_clEv
2694
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face7BrTableE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_18BranchTableOperandILS6_1EEERKNS3_5ValueEENKUlvE0_clEv
13074
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face7BrTableE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_18BranchTableOperandILS6_1EEERKNS3_5ValueEENKUlvE1_clEv
284696
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face7BrTableE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S1_18BranchTableOperandILS6_1EEERKNS3_5ValueEENKUlvE_clEv
13074
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face8DoReturnE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EENS0_6VectorINS3_5ValueEEEbENKUlvE_clEv
288497
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face9GetGlobalE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EEPNS3_5ValueERKNS1_18GlobalIndexOperandILS6_1EEEENKUlvE_clEv
19661
_ZZN2v88internal4wasm12_GLOBAL__N_126WasmGraphBuildingInterface9SetGlobalEPNS1_15WasmFullDecoderILNS1_7Decoder12ValidateFlagE1ES3_EERKNS3_5ValueERKNS1_18GlobalIndexOperandILS6_1EEEENKUlvE_clEv
11946
Generated by:
LCOV version 1.10